The Volkite Caliver is a relic of a lost golden age of technology, a thermal ray weapon that channels a beam of deep-heat energy into its target. Where the ray touches flesh, the victim's own body is superheated in an instant, and the doomed are consumed as they burst apart in a violent deflagration, the fire spreading to those unfortunate enough to stand nearby.
Volkite weapons were once carried in vast numbers during humanity's earliest crusades, but the knowledge of their manufacture has all but faded, leaving each surviving pattern a treasured artefact. Today the Caliver is most often found in the arsenals of the adeptus-mechanicus, whose magi and Skitarii bear these ancient guns as symbols of the Machine God's lost genius. Certain elite cohorts of the adeptus-custodes also field volkite weaponry drawn from the deepest vaults of Terra.
The Caliver is a mid-weight weapon, portable yet potent, its beam capable of scything through ranks of infantry as the chain of fiery destruction leaps from body to body.
